Introduction
The claim that a UFO stopped a snow machine near Old Crow is one of the most frequently repeated details from a little-known Yukon witness account. The story centres on two trappers travelling roughly 130 kilometres south-east of Old Crow in the winter of either 1989 or 1990. One man later recalled seeing a huge dark form with coloured lights pass overhead at great speed. When he looked down afterwards, he found that his snow machine had stopped and believed he had not switched it off. Although this has sometimes been presented as evidence of an unidentified object interfering with machinery, the available evidence is much weaker than that interpretation suggests. The published account contains no mechanical inspection, no independent confirmation from the second trapper, and no contemporaneous official investigation. The trappers’ reported encounter south-east of Old Crow
The account was published by investigator Martin Jasek in 2000 as one of two retrospective Old Crow reports collected for the UFO*BC archive. According to the witness, two men were travelling by snow machine on a trapping route when an unusual object crossed above them.
The witness described:
- an apparently enormous dark shape;
- coloured lights concentrated near its centre;
- a passage overhead lasting less than a second;
- no opportunity to observe detailed structure because of the object’s speed.
After looking back towards his machine, he realised its engine was no longer running. He reportedly believed he had not intentionally switched it off and wondered whether the aerial object had caused the stoppage. Importantly, the published narrative records this as the witness’s own interpretation rather than demonstrating a physical connection between the two events. Why the engine failure claim is hard to verify
The stalled snow machine is the aspect that distinguishes this account from many brief overhead sightings, yet it is also the weakest element from an evidential standpoint.
Several factors limit what can be concluded.
No mechanical examination. There is no report that the snow machine was inspected afterwards to determine why it had stopped. No documented restart sequence. The published account does not explain whether the machine restarted immediately, required repairs, or continued to malfunction. No independent witness statement. Although two men were present, only one detailed account appears in the published source. Retrospective reporting. The incident was recalled years after it allegedly occurred. Memory can preserve striking experiences remarkably well, but exact sequences of events, durations and cause-and-effect relationships often become harder to reconstruct over long intervals. Taken together, these gaps prevent investigators from testing the key claim that the aerial sighting and the stalled engine were physically connected.
Ordinary mechanical and visual alternatives
Nothing in the available evidence allows investigators to rule out more conventional explanations for either part of the experience.
A snow machine operating in remote northern conditions can stop for many ordinary reasons, including fuel delivery problems, carburettor icing, ignition faults, cold-weather starting issues or accidental operation of the kill switch. Without inspection records, there is no basis for preferring an exotic explanation over these routine possibilities.
Likewise, the reported appearance of a vast dark form with coloured lights is difficult to reconstruct because observers viewing an unknown object against a dark winter sky have few reliable cues for estimating size, altitude or speed. A nearby small object and a distant large object can produce similar apparent angular sizes, while fleeting observations make shape estimates especially uncertain.
The coincidence of an unusual visual event and a mechanical problem can naturally encourage a witness to link the two, particularly when both occur within seconds of one another. Establishing causation, however, requires evidence beyond temporal proximity, and that evidence is absent in this case.
What this claim contributes to Yukon UFO history
The Old Crow snow machine account is valuable primarily as an example of how remote-community testimony enters the historical record. It illustrates both the strengths and the limitations of such reports.
The witness was an experienced trapper familiar with travelling on the land, making it less likely that ordinary winter travel itself was unfamiliar or alarming. The case therefore occupies a middle ground within Yukon’s UFO history. It is more detailed than many single-sentence sighting reports because it includes a specific claimed physical effect, yet that same claimed effect cannot be tested because no supporting evidence survives. Readers should therefore distinguish between two separate propositions:
- that a witness sincerely remembered both an unusual overhead object and a stopped snow machine; and
- that the object caused the engine to fail.
